The Focus14 Blue will be able to use Power123, due out any day now, which
Jonathan Mosen spoke about in the latest (May 2014) FSCast. it will thus be
enabled to operate on the computer and iPhone at the same time, i.e.,
without having to be unplugged from the PC's USB port. (I think you press
the on/off button on  the side on the display to toggle whether you want the
Bluetooth operation or the USB operation when you want to change between
devices.) It has Advance bars, router row of buttons, WhizWheels, panning
buttons, shift and selector buttons, and of course the six-dot or the
eight-dot Braille entry keyboard for use with both JAWS and iOS. . it works
seamlessly with both.

Re: [JAWS-Users] Excel question

2014-06-14 Thread Mike O'Brien
Hi

To spell the data on the cell you're currently positioned on, try holding
down the numpad insert and press numpad 5 twice quickly if using the desktop
keyboard layout.  if using the laptop layout, hold down the caps lock key
and press k twice quickly.
